Notes:The probe template was PCR amplified from IMAGE:6742033 using vector (pDNR-LIB) specific primers. Forward Primer - name:M13 forward (-21), sequence:TGTAAAACGACGGCCAGT; Reverse Primer - name:T3-pDNR-LIB rv, sequence:CAAATTAACCCTCACTAAAGGGTGTTCACTTACCTACTGGGC. Anti-sense probe was then transcribed from the PCR amplified template using T7 polymerase. EMAGE Editor's Note: the probe sequence indicated here was given by the EURExpress Consortium and has been checked using a computational method whereby a BLAST comparison was made against the full insert sequence of IMAGE:6742033 which was retrieved directly from NCBI.
